  • Sorry, I don't have one for sale, but the SSL-5 and SSL-6 (same pickup excepting the magnet stagger) are great pickups which retain a lot of Strat character, but with less high treble and more authority and push. They really help in the bridge position of a Strat, and don't have the odd nasal tone of the Dimarzio FS1. Dimarzio SDS1 is good if you fancy a big warm friendly tone with a fair bit of P90 character, but they are very deep (dimensions) and can be a fight to get in a vintage routed Strat.
